The Foundations of Player Perception of Fairness

Perceived fairness in gaming extends beyond the pure mathematical fairness of odds. While random number generators (RNGs) may be statistically unbiased, players’ sense of justice is often shaped by subjective perceptions. For instance, a game that transparently discloses its odds and algorithms can foster trust, even if the outcome remains unpredictable. Conversely, opaque systems tend to breed suspicion, regardless of their actual fairness.

Research shows that transparency enhances the sense of justice. A 2018 study published in the Journal of Gaming & Gaming Behavior demonstrated that players who received clear explanations about game mechanics reported higher trust levels. Furthermore, consistent game design—such as predictable reward patterns and clear rules—helps establish a baseline of perceived fairness that players rely on to gauge their trustworthiness.

Cognitive Biases and Their Impact on Trust in Random Outcomes

Humans are not purely rational when it comes to assessing randomness. Several cognitive biases distort perception and influence trust:

  • Illusion of Control: Players often believe they can influence random outcomes through skill, rituals, or superstitions. For example, slot players might choose specific symbols or timing, thinking it affects the result, even when outcomes are RNG-determined.
  • Gambler’s Fallacy: The mistaken belief that a string of losses increases the likelihood of a win soon after. This bias can lead players to chase losses, trusting that fairness will prevail in the long run.
  • Confirmation Bias: Players tend to remember wins and losses that confirm their expectations. For instance, if a player believes a game is “due” for a win after a losing streak, they may interpret ambiguous outcomes as validation of their belief, affecting trust accordingly.

These biases highlight the importance of game design elements that address or mitigate distorted perceptions, such as clear communication and balanced reward structures.

Emotional Responses to Random Outcomes

The emotional rollercoaster associated with random game outcomes significantly impacts trust. The thrill of hitting a jackpot or receiving a surprise reward triggers dopamine release, reinforcing positive associations with the game. This unpredictability is a key driver of engagement, as the possibility of unexpected wins fuels excitement.

However, emotional responses are double-edged. Perceived streaks of losses or unfair outcomes—such as long losing runs—can evoke frustration, leading players to distrust the fairness of the system. The Role of Feedback and Rewards in Building Trust

Immediate feedback plays a vital role in shaping perceptions of fairness. When players receive instant acknowledgment of their actions—such as visual or auditory cues—they are more likely to perceive outcomes as transparent and fair.

Variable ratio reinforcement schedules, where rewards are given unpredictably but frequently enough to sustain engagement, mirror real-world gambling mechanics. This approach leverages psychological principles demonstrated by B.F. Skinner, where unpredictable rewards foster persistent play and reinforce trust in the system.

Long-term trust is also influenced by reward consistency. When players experience reliable payouts over time, despite occasional streaks, their confidence in the randomness system solidifies. Conversely, irregular or overly sparse rewards can erode trust, leading to disengagement.

Social and Cultural Factors Shaping Trust in Randomness

Cultural attitudes towards luck and fate deeply impact perceptions of fairness. For example, in some societies, luck is seen as a divine or cosmic force, making players more accepting of randomness—even when outcomes seem unfair.

Peer influence and shared narratives also shape trust. Online communities often develop collective stories about particular games or systems—labeling them as “rigged” or “fair” based on group experience. These social constructs can significantly influence individual trust levels, sometimes overriding actual game mechanics.

Furthermore, community feedback mechanisms, such as forums or social media, provide platforms for players to express concerns or praise, reinforcing perceptions of fairness or suspicion. Transparent communication from developers in these spaces can help build or restore trust.

Designing for Trust: Strategies Developers Use to Foster Confidence in Random Outcomes

To cultivate trust, developers increasingly incorporate transparency features—such as openly displaying odds and RNG testing results—to reassure players about fairness. For example, some online casinos publish audit reports verifying their systems’ integrity.

Advanced algorithms undergo rigorous testing to ensure genuine randomness, with third-party audits providing additional credibility. Clear communication about the probabilistic nature of outcomes and the inherent unpredictability helps manage player expectations, reducing suspicion.

Visual cues, such as animated spin wheels or flashing symbols, help communicate the process and reinforce the perception of fairness, even when outcomes are random. Effective messaging about uncertainty—highlighting that luck, not manipulation, determines results—further enhances trust.

The Psychological Consequences of Broken Trust in Random Game Outcomes

When players perceive unfairness or manipulation, trust can quickly erode, leading to disengagement and increased churn. Suspicion breeds skepticism, causing players to question the integrity of the game system itself.

Persistent negative experiences can foster suspicion, prompting players to develop conspiracy theories or believe that outcomes are rigged. Such perceptions often stem from a mismatch between expected fairness and actual experience, underscoring the importance of consistent, transparent practices.

Restoring trust requires targeted strategies—such as issuing public audits, improving communication, and demonstrating fairness over time—which can help rebuild confidence and curb player attrition.
